destitute

des·ti·tute [ désti tt ]


adjective 
Definition:
 
1. lacking necessities of life: lacking all money, resources, and possessions necessary for subsistence

2. lacking something: lacking a particular quality
destitute of ideas

[14th century. < Latin destitutus, past participle of destituere "set down, abandon" < statuere "set" < status "position"]

des·ti·tute·ness noun
